Education a collective responsibility - Gov Ahmed
Kwara State Governor, Dr Abdulfatah Ahmed has called on critical stakeholders in the education sector to invest more on education infrastructure. Governor Ahmed who admitted that intervention in education sector is an all stakeholders input requirement also called for stronger support from community associations, old students and other stakeholders in revamping the nation’s education sector.
Dr Ahmed made these calls while receiving members of Government Secondary School Omu-Aran Old Boys Association led by its President, Mr. Olusegun Adeniyi at the Government House, Ilorin.
According to governor Ahmed, the state government is to intervene in a number of secondary schools across the state to make learning environment more conducive.
The schools include Government Secondary School, Ilorin, Queen Elizabeth School, Ilorin, Government Secondary School, Omu-Aran and Offa Grammar School, Offa.
Already, the governor said, the state government had earmarked fund under the Infrastructure Development Fund to meet the need of secondary schools in the state.
The Governor assured stakeholders in the sector that with improved in the internally generated revenue of the state, more critical development projects would be executed by his government.
The Governor also encouraged stakeholders to stimulate the intervention by making impactful contributions to their Alma mata.
Speaking earlier, the President, Government Secondary School Omu-Aran Old Boys Association, Mr. Olusegun Adeniyi enumerated various activities of the Association in turning things around in the School.
Mr. Adeniyi said that the body had so far spent over N200m on various development projects in the school.
